Projektowanie menu PrestaShop z funkcją personalizowanych linków

Artykuł omawia zaawansowane projektowanie menu w PrestaShop z użyciem personalizowanych linków. Dowiesz się, jak optymalnie wdrożyć rozbudowane menu z linkami dynamicznymi, dopasowanymi do indywidualnych potrzeb użytkowników i SEO. Poznasz techniczne aspekty, praktyczne rozwiązania oraz możliwości zwiększenia konwersji poprzez skuteczne zarządzanie strukturą nawigacji w sklepie PrestaShop.

Co musisz wiedzieć?

  • Jak stworzyć menu z personalizowanymi linkami w PrestaShop?
    Poprzez moduły, modyfikacje kodu lub dedykowane rozwiązania w przypadku indywidualnych wymagań.
  • Czy personalizowane menu wpływa na SEO sklepu?
    Tak – odpowiednia struktura linków oraz łatwość indeksowania poprawiają pozycjonowanie.
  • Jakie techniki umożliwiają dynamiczne linkowanie do produktów i kategorii?
    Wykorzystanie zmiennych, tagów, atrybutów użytkownika oraz API systemu PrestaShop.
  • Czy można personalizować menu pod kątem różnych grup klientów?
    Tak, PrestaShop umożliwia wyświetlanie różnych pozycji menu zależnie od roli, historii zakupów lub regionu.
  • Jakie są najlepsze praktyki techniczne przy projektowaniu rozbudowanego menu?
    Zasady UX, minimalizacja liczby kliknięć, spójność oraz semantyczna struktura HTML.

Optymalizacja menu PrestaShop – jak wdrożyć personalizowane linki dla maksymalnej konwersji i SEO?

Projektowanie menu PrestaShop z funkcją personalizowanych linków to obecnie jedna z kluczowych praktyk optymalizacyjnych dla sklepów e-commerce. Dzięki personalizacji nawigacji możliwe jest nie tylko zwiększenie użyteczności strony, ale także lepsze wyników SEO poprzez wdrożenie relewantnych ścieżek dostępu do podstron. W niniejszym artykule wyjaśniam, jak wdrożyć menu z dynamicznymi linkami, tak by wspierało pozycjonowanie, mobile-first indexing oraz strategie personalizacji pod potrzeby grup użytkowników.

Zaawansowane projektowanie menu w PrestaShop – kompleksowy przewodnik

Tworzenie skutecznego menu w PrestaShop, wyposażonego w funkcję personalizowanych linków, to proces wymagający znajomości technologii webowych, PHP, Smarty oraz zasad UX i SEO. Integrując personalizowane linkowanie nawigacyjne, można nie tylko poprawić doświadczenie użytkownika, ale przede wszystkim skierować ruch do stron najlepiej konwertujących. Niezmiennie, poprawa struktury menu pozwala zwiększyć widoczność i autorytet sklepu w oczach robotów wyszukiwarek.

Czym są personalizowane linki w menu PrestaShop?

Personalizowane linki w kontekście PrestaShop to odnośniki generowane dynamicznie lub indywidualnie dla różnych segmentów klientów. Mogą zmieniać się w zależności od historii zakupów, lokalizacji, pory dnia, a nawet kampanii marketingowych. Ich projektowanie wymaga wdrożenia zaawansowanych mechanizmów wyświetlania oraz integracji z bazą użytkowników i produktami.

Wybór metody implementacji menu z personalizowanymi linkami

  • Moduły do menu: PrestaShop oferuje gotowe rozwiązania jak Top Menu czy Mega Menu, pozwalające na ręczne dodawanie niestandardowych linków oraz wdrażanie warunków wyświetlania podstron.
  • Ręczna modyfikacja szablonu: Zaawansowani użytkownicy mogą bezpośrednio edytować pliki szablonu (TPL), korzystając z agregacji danych przez zmienne Smarty oraz API PrestaShop.
  • Moduły dedykowane: W przypadku rozbudowanych wymagań warto zlecić stworzenie indywidualnego modułu menu, wspierającego pełną personalizację i integrację z CRM lub systemem marketing automation.

Personalizacja menu w PrestaShop krok po kroku

  1. Analiza potrzeb użytkowników oraz architektury informacji

    Przeprowadź analizę grup docelowych oraz customer journey w sklepie. Określ, które treści są najważniejsze dla różnych segmentów użytkowników.

  2. Dobór i konfiguracja modułu menu z personalizacją

    Wybierz odpowiedni moduł (np. Advanced Menu, Supermenu Pro), umożliwiający przypisywanie warunków wyświetlania linków i integrację z profilem użytkownika.

  3. Realizacja dynamicznych warunków wyświetlania

    Wykorzystaj mechanizmy warunkowe PrestaShop i Smarty do sterowania widocznością elementów menu na podstawie danych użytkownika (np. {$customer.isLogged}, {$customer.id_group}).

  4. Wdrażanie SEO-friendly URL oraz struktury menu

    Stawiaj na kanoniczne adresy URL, zawieraj słowa kluczowe LSI oraz korzystaj z przyjaznych dla wyszukiwarek ścieżek. Zadbaj o breadcrumby, strukturalne znaczniki oraz czytelną hierarchię nagłówków.

  5. Testowanie i optymalizacja menu

    Przeprowadź testy wydajnościowe, A/B oraz analizę mapy kliknięć. Optymalizuj menu na podstawie rzeczywistych danych o zachowaniu użytkowników i skuteczności poszczególnych pozycji.

Praktyczne przykłady zastosowania personalizowanych menu

Dopasowanie linków do grupy klientów B2B/B2C

Możesz utworzyć osobne ścieżki nawigacyjne dla klientów hurtowych i detalicznych, wyświetlając im właściwe produkty, promocje lub sekcje informacyjne.

Integracja menu z mechanizmami promocji i lojalności

Dzięki integracji menu z programem lojalnościowym możesz prezentować klientowi spersonalizowane oferty, rabaty oraz indywidualne rekomendacje już na etapie nawigacji głównej.

Dynamiczne linki do kategorii, filtrów bądź akcji specjalnych

Projektując menu, dodaj dynamiczne odnośniki kierujące do aktualnych promocji, nowości, czy sezonowych wyprzedaży – pobierając ich listę automatycznie z backendu PrestaShop.

Techniczne aspekty projektowania menu personalizowanego

Semantyczna struktura HTML oraz dostępność

Warto korzystać z tagów nav, ul/li, aria-label oraz odpowiedniego opisywania elementów menu w kontekście web accessibility. Menu powinno być dostępne zarówno dla użytkowników klawiatury, jak i screen readerów.

Optymalizacja szybkości i wydajności menu

Personalizowane menu nie powinno obciążać serwera – rekomenduje się cachowanie fragmentów HTML bądź wykorzystanie AJAX do asynchronicznego ładowania danych specyficznych dla zalogowanego użytkownika.

Przykładowy fragment kodu dynamicznego menu PrestaShop

{if $customer.isLogged}
  
  • Moje konto
  • {if $customer.id_group == 3}
  • Strefa B2B
  • {/if} {else}
  • Zaloguj się
  • {/if}

    Wskazówki UX i SEO przy personalizowaniu menu w PrestaShop

    • Stawiaj na zwięzłe, opisowe nazwy pozycji menu, zawierające główne słowa kluczowe long-tail.
    • Ogranicz głębokość menu – zasada „3 kliknięć” zwiększa wskaźnik konwersji.
    • Dla SEO stosuj atrybuty rel=”nofollow” tam, gdzie nie chcesz przekazywać autorytetu.
    • Dbaj o responsywność – personalizowane menu musi być idealnie dostosowane do urządzeń mobilnych.
    • Wdrażaj ścieżki powrotu (breadcrumb) i linkowanie wewnętrzne wspierające architekturę strony.

    Bezpieczeństwo i stabilność menu

    Pamiętaj, aby przed wdrożeniem testować menu pod względem bezpieczeństwa wstrzyknięcia kodu (XSS), a wszelkie zmienne użytkownika walidować i filtrować.

    FAQ – Najczęściej zadawane pytania

    • Jak dodać personalizowany link w menu PrestaShop?
      Użyj dedykowanego modułu menu lub edytuj szablon Smarty, dodając warunki bazujące na danych użytkownika.
    • Czy menu z personalizowanymi linkami jest korzystne dla SEO?
      Tak, poprawnie wdrożone personalizowane linki pomagają w indeksowaniu ważnych stron i optymalizacji architektury informacji.
    • Jakie narzędzia do analityki wspierają testowanie skuteczności menu?
      Google Analytics, Google Tag Manager i mapy kliknięć (np. Hotjar) pozwalają monitorować interakcje i optymalizować menu.
    • Czy mogę testować różne wersje menu w PrestaShop?
      Tak, wykorzystaj testy A/B, narzędzia do optymalizacji konwersji oraz dedykowane moduły analityczne.
    • Czy integracja menu z innymi systemami (CRM, ERP) jest możliwa?
      Jak najbardziej, wiele modułów PrestaShop obsługuje integracje API i dynamiczne pobieranie danych z zewnętrznych systemów.
    • Jak wdrożyć menu personalizowane dla różnych języków i rynków?
      Skorzystaj z mechanizmów multistore oraz wielojęzyczności dostępnych w PrestaShop, tworząc osobne menu dla każdego z wariantów sklepu.

    Podsumowanie

    Projektowanie menu PrestaShop z funkcją personalizowanych linków to skuteczny sposób na poprawę użyteczności, lepsze wyniki SEO oraz zwiększenie konwersji sklepu internetowego. Współczesny konsument oczekuje indywidualnego podejścia do prezentowanej oferty już na poziomie nawigacji głównej, dlatego warto wdrożyć rozwiązania dynamiczne i dostosowywane pod potrzeby różnych grup klientów. Jeśli chcesz efektywnie usprawnić działanie swojego sklepu PrestaShop, rozważ wdrożenie spersonalizowanego menu – skontaktuj się z naszym zespołem ekspertów i poznaj najlepsze rozwiązania dedykowane dla Twojego biznesu!



    Masz pytania związane z tym tematem? Skontaktuj się ze mną:

    Chętnie Ci pomogę w tym zakresie

    Email: brain@helpguru.eu

    Telefon: +48 888 830 888

    Strona: https://helpguru.eu



    <a href="https://helpguru.eu/news/author/aszewalski/" target="_self">Adrian Szewalski</a>

    Adrian Szewalski

    Specjalista

    Adrian Szewalski - Ekspert PrestaShop Jestem doświadczonym specjalistą w dziedzinie PrestaShop, z wieloletnią praktyką w kompleksowej obsłudze tego popularnego systemu e-commerce. Moje umiejętności obejmują instalację, konfigurację, naprawę oraz codzienną administrację sklepów internetowych, co pozwala mi zapewniać pełne wsparcie techniczne dla moich klientów. Moja wiedza techniczna jest wspierana przez pasję do dzielenia się nią z innymi. Regularnie tworzę artykuły i poradniki, które pomagają przedsiębiorcom i specjalistom z branży w pełnym wykorzystaniu możliwości, jakie oferuje PrestaShop. Moje publikacje poruszają szeroki zakres tematów – od podstawowych zagadnień dla początkujących po zaawansowane techniki, skierowane do bardziej doświadczonych użytkowników. Jako konsultant, dostarczam moim klientom nie tylko skuteczne rozwiązania techniczne, ale także wartościowe porady dotyczące optymalizacji ich sklepów internetowych. Moje podejście łączy dogłębną wiedzę techniczną z praktycznym zrozumieniem specyfiki biznesu w e-commerce, co pozwala mi oferować rozwiązania idealnie dopasowane do potrzeb każdej firmy.